Understanding Cp and Cpk in Process Capability
Suppose you are manufacturing bottle caps in a factory. The factory provides instructions stating that the width of the caps ranges from 2.9 cm to 3.1 cm. Which we called the specification limit. If, for some reason, some lids are to be made 2.85 or 3.15, then a customer complaint is bound to come. These complaints not only raise questions on quality but also the cause of financial loss and factory reputation.
